External plugin authors integrating with the SquatHound typo-squatting scanner are reporting connection failures when submitting package names for analysis. The scanner accepts the request but cannot persist verdicts, returning a 503 after roughly thirty seconds. The root cause appears to be an expired credential on the verdict store. Until the managed credential rotation ships, plugins must authenticate directly. Configure your plugin's storage client with the connection string below.

replica DSN, bagaf-bagep: mssql://praion_svc:7RJjXrE@db-3c46.halixcorp.internal:5432/zorix

### Changed defaults — Togglewright 4.2

Heads up, future maintainers: we flipped a few rollout defaults that bit people repeatedly. New flags now start at zero percent instead of one, because a surprising number of 'dark' launches weren't actually dark. Sticky bucketing is on by default, so users stop flip-flopping between variants mid-session. Auto-rollback on error-rate spikes is also enabled out of the box — you can still opt out per flag, but please don't. The defaults now shipped with the framework are the following.

service settings:
FRAMIR_LOG_LEVEL=debug
FRAMIR_METRICS_HOST=metrics.framir.tolvaqcorp.corp
FRAMIR_POOL_SIZE=16

Handover note — PedalShift rebalancer, from Maret to Ivo. The truck-routing solver is stable; the only fragile piece is the depot-state snapshot job, which writes an encrypted checkpoint every twenty minutes. If the scheduler host is rebuilt, restore the latest checkpoint before re-enabling routing, otherwise dock counts for the Harrowgate zone will drift. Review the restore script carefully; it prompts twice and fails closed. The checkpoint archive unlocks only with the recovery passphrase noted just below.

unlock words, fawig-bagef: olidor-holir-istox-holath-tamys-quenion-giliel